How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 90814?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 90814 Studio Apartments | $1,670 | $1,395 | $1,795 |
| 90814 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,592 | $1,700 | $3,216 |
| 90814 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,036 | $1,895 | $4,195 |
| 90814 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,495 | $1,495 | $2,995 |
